Tijd in secondes weergeven
Roland Janzzen
12/11/2011 20:03:43Hallo lezer,
Ik heb een beetje een rare titel gekozen voor dit topic, maar ik weet niet hoe ik het anders moet omschrijven. Ik heb een scriptje wat weergeeft hoelang iets geleden is. Dit wordt gedaan in dagen, uren en minuten. Dus zoiets als: "Dat is 2 dagen, 4 uur en 59 minuten geleden".
Om nu nóg exacter te zijn wilde ik dit aanvullen met secondes. Alleen, ik krijg het niet voor elkaar. Ik gebruik onderstaand script:
Er zal een entry aangemaakt moeten worden zoals $fullSeconds, maar dan? Ik heb al van alles geprobeerd om het script te 'laten rekenen', maar ik krijg de regel met de secondes er niet goed in, het script werkt niet of toont heel andere getallen.
Wie kan de laatste regel, voor de secondes toevoegen?
Alvast hartelijk dank,
Roland.
Ik heb een beetje een rare titel gekozen voor dit topic, maar ik weet niet hoe ik het anders moet omschrijven. Ik heb een scriptje wat weergeeft hoelang iets geleden is. Dit wordt gedaan in dagen, uren en minuten. Dus zoiets als: "Dat is 2 dagen, 4 uur en 59 minuten geleden".
Om nu nóg exacter te zijn wilde ik dit aanvullen met secondes. Alleen, ik krijg het niet voor elkaar. Ik gebruik onderstaand script:
Quote:
$timenow = time();
$timepast = "$tijd";
$dateDiff = $timenow - $timepast;
$fullDays = floor($dateDiff/(60*60*24));
$fullHours = floor(($dateDiff-($fullDays*60*60*24))/(60*60));
$fullMinutes = floor(($dateDiff-($fullDays*60*60*24)-($fullHours*60*60))/60);
echo '<span style="font-family: Arial; font-size: 11px; color: #000000;"><b>';
echo "Dat is $fullDays dag(en), $fullHours uur en $fullMinutes minuten geleden.";
$timepast = "$tijd";
$dateDiff = $timenow - $timepast;
$fullDays = floor($dateDiff/(60*60*24));
$fullHours = floor(($dateDiff-($fullDays*60*60*24))/(60*60));
$fullMinutes = floor(($dateDiff-($fullDays*60*60*24)-($fullHours*60*60))/60);
echo '<span style="font-family: Arial; font-size: 11px; color: #000000;"><b>';
echo "Dat is $fullDays dag(en), $fullHours uur en $fullMinutes minuten geleden.";
Er zal een entry aangemaakt moeten worden zoals $fullSeconds, maar dan? Ik heb al van alles geprobeerd om het script te 'laten rekenen', maar ik krijg de regel met de secondes er niet goed in, het script werkt niet of toont heel andere getallen.
Wie kan de laatste regel, voor de secondes toevoegen?
Alvast hartelijk dank,
Roland.
PHP hulp
24/11/2024 01:41:50- SanThe -
12/11/2011 21:21:00Roland Janzzen
12/11/2011 22:58:04Wauw... en ik zit al uren te vogelen met allerlei getallen en dit werkt dus gewoon!
Super bedankt voor het snelle antwoord, en ja, nu ik het zo zie is dit natuurlijk een logische regel... Nou, in elk geval weer wat geleerd!
Nogmaals dank!
Roland.
Super bedankt voor het snelle antwoord, en ja, nu ik het zo zie is dit natuurlijk een logische regel... Nou, in elk geval weer wat geleerd!
Nogmaals dank!
Roland.